Turns out 150 is the maximum you can gem STR up to on a guy, which can be reached with two gems. Also you can hit 100% topple resistance with a single gem. Make sure you Mega-heat (how to ->)hit 300% which is hidden after you hit 200% aka HEAT level, usually requires luck(Fevers/Bromance boosts) + two high canisters you've boosted a few times. when you make gems! Not only do you get TWO gems but they are maxed out in stats!

I was in Satorl Marsh when I was given the quest to kill the unique giant bird mob . Unfortunately I'd killed it on the way to get the quest since I didn't know any better. How long does it take for unique mobs to respawn?

Save then load near the place he hangs out. Save + Load respawns all the critters in an area including the unique mobs (usually, sometimes they refuse to spawn once or twice) Also that monster is only around in the daytime

Well, this one had a cutscene and stole off with Reyn and seems to be required to progress.

Are you using the Shield art the game teaches you about at the start of the fight? You need it to block the super move of the boss, Arachno Crush.
Just keep Shulk's talent gauge full and pop shield whenever you see Arachno Crush appear on a timer bar at the top.
